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
410 59183131412 8967 1886649 789462495
7785480547 15 8837
7785480547 15 8837
750066269 7435589 118
All about undefined
Interested in learning more?
7785480547 15 8837
750066269 7435589 118
See more
599545 406710935
30 24249629685 72
See more
08360823 108697970
783907450 34 0976 15
See more